Finally, some fine snacks!
After readin a lot on Mansukh and its yummy gujju food, i went in search of this place. Now that the new flyover is on in t nagar, its more suffocating and irritating to get here .. but yea i found the place somehow! It looks like a small sweet shop from the outside, then y all the hype?
Well i look at the menu, self service he says in a rude tone. I wanted to ask whats special there, whats khandvi (or watever), wats this and whats that since m not a gujju by any chance but wanted try their best. But somehow i didnt feel like, due to the tone of this guy. Had the Khandvi since i am used to dhoklas, it was actually awesome and will def have again! So i went ahead and bought some sweets, the strawberry agra peda and jelebi were good. The aloo tikki was different and yummy. The ribbon pakoda was the best of all, packed in a typical dept store pack i dint expect it to be so fresh and crisp and tasty. Now i again went ahead and ordered poori with aloo suk, take away, but thats where i made the mistake, the food took a long time to come due to the crowd and it wasnt good either. I've had better ones on the roadside stalls and ofcourse Rangoli!
But overall i guess very good sweet and savories stall they have. The snacks are very yummy and unique (i fell in love with gujju food after i ate at Rangoli!). But if you want to dine in or take away from the food counter, mayb u shud try something else, not the puri and def not the aloo :). Dont expect service. Ambiance is typical of a sweet shop with few chairs to eat, but there are more ppl here since they have a proper food stall too. Mayb cos there are not much gujju specialty places in chennai, its definitely worth a try!
Ambiance - 3/5
Food - 4/5
Service - 2.5/5
Price - around 150 bucks for a couple (but u shud take some snacks back home, add that expense too!)
Will i go back again? - Yea... to pick up the ribbon pakoda atleast!

Subway - Nungambakkam
Lipsmacking lettuce!
I know what you are thinking! How can something as boring as lettuce be lipsmacking? trust me i have never had such fresh crunchy yummy lettuce (dripping is an awesome honeymustard/sweet onion sauce) in my life. The salad at the subway in nungambakkam is to die for, though am not a big fan of their 'Indianised' version of subs which is nothing like the actual ones. You find it funny to see words like 'tikka' in an American fast food.
They let you add any sub pattie to your salad which adds to the taste. Btw, the sweet onion sauce is fat-free which is so not believable cos it tastes really good. I have always wondered why health food never taste good and tasty food never seem healthy. Guess I found a solution, this place is hidden somewhere in wallace street (road parallel to Khader Nawaz Khan road) in Nungambakkam but its worth searching for and payin 145 bucks for a veggie salad if not everyday atleast once in a while. Of course, the ice tea at subway is the best u can get in India. It also gives a good mood uplift cos of its ambiance which seems fresh too. I would not recommend the subway counter at the citi centre food court, it definitely is not so impressive.
Ambiance - 4.5/5
Food - 5/5
Service - 4/5
Price - 300 bucks for a couple
Will i go back - Definitely wish i cud go everyday but beware they almost charge us in dollars!
